In the context provided, which statement about opinions and facts is accurate?

Explanation:
Distinguishing facts from opinions is what this question tests. Facts are statements that can be proven true or false through evidence, observation, or data. Opinions are personal judgments, beliefs, or interpretations that reflect individual viewpoints and can vary between people. Because of that, the accurate statement is that opinions are not facts. This keeps subjective views separate from verifiable information. The other ideas blur that line or downplay the role of evidence, which can mislead audiences. For example, “The city council approved a new policy” is a fact if it can be documented, whereas “The policy will improve lives” is an opinion, even if many support it.

What is the importance of PR and media communication strategies for diverse audiences?

Effective PR and media communication strategies are crucial for reaching and engaging diverse audiences. They help organizations build a positive image and foster relationships across different cultural backgrounds, ultimately enhancing brand loyalty and expanding market reach.

What are the key elements of a PR strategy for diverse audiences?

A comprehensive PR strategy for diverse audiences must include cultural sensitivity, tailored messaging, active engagement, and inclusive media channels. These elements help ensure communication resonates with various demographics, promoting understanding and connection.

What role does audience research play in a PR campaign?

Audience research is vital in PR campaigns as it provides insights into the values, preferences, and behaviors of different groups. This information helps tailor messages and strategies, ensuring that the communication is relevant and effective for all target audiences.
